In early March, Russian President Vladimir Putin, as part of his annual message to the Federal Assembly, first spoke about several promising weapons and military equipment, including the latest laser complex. Initially, very little was known about this system, which later received the name "Peresvet". However, over time, the situation began to improve. Officials began to mention certain technical features of the complex, as well as clarify plans for the near future.

Unfortunately, only the most general phrases were voiced in the President's Address. V. Putin said that significant results were obtained in the field of laser weapons. At the same time, we are not talking about trials or the start of production - combat systems of a new type entered the troops last year. The President noted that it is not necessary to go into details yet, but pointed out the potential of a fundamentally new weapon. The story about the new laser complex was accompanied by a demonstration video from the Ministry of Defense.

Several samples of weapons, presented in early March, did not have a name at that time. In this regard, the Ministry of Defense launched a competition to choose names for him. On the evening of March 22, these events ended, and according to their results, the laser complex was given a new name "Peresvet". The voting results were announced live on the Russia 1 TV channel in the 60 minutes program. Among the guests of the telecast was Deputy Defense Minister Yuri Borisov, who is in charge of advanced developments. Among other things, he spoke about some of the so far unknown features of the laser complex.

Yu. Borisov recalled foreign developments in the field of laser weapons. Many countries are working in this area. In particular, in the United States, experienced complexes of this class have already been created, capable of fighting manpower or light armored vehicles. However, as the Deputy Defense Minister noted, Russian specialists have certain advantages over their American counterparts. What they are, he, however, did not specify.

New information about the Peresvet complex, its features and development paths was published by the Zvezda TV channel on May 5, and again came from the Deputy Defense Minister. In an interview for the domestic TV channel, Yuri Borisov spoke about current work, as well as about promising weapons and equipment. Among other topics, the fate of the Peresvet system was touched upon.

During an interview, journalist Yuri Podkopaev recalled the weapons systems presented by the president in March, and asked if there are plans to show the laser combat system during the parade on Red Square.

Yuri Borisov replied that it is possible. The first show of "Peresvet" at the parade may take place within the next two or three years. Such an assessment of the possible timing is due to the fact that the project has already entered the modernization stage. Completion of certain works on the complex will allow organizing its passage in a mechanized column at the parade.

The deputy minister noted that at present and in the existing configuration, the laser complex is distinguished by its large size and complexity. It includes a large number of support vehicles required to operate in a combat position. As a result of the modernization, the size of the complex will be reduced. When "Peresvet" becomes compact enough, it may be presented to the public. Where the "premiere" of the newest system will take place - at the Victory Day parade or at one of the military-technical exhibitions - has not yet been specified.

There are no newer messages about the Peresvet complex yet. However, even the few published information well complement the far from complete picture left after the first announcement. At the same time, a significant part of the data, including those of greatest interest, remains a secret. So, the officials have not yet talked about the purpose of the laser complex, nor have they specified its technical characteristics and combat capabilities. In these matters, we still have to rely on various assessments, far from all of which may correspond to reality.

It should be recalled what exactly was shown at the beginning of March. The official video from the Ministry of Defense, just 21 seconds long, showed some of the components of the Peresvet system, but did not reveal any details. However, what he saw made it possible to make estimates and predictions.

Image
Image

The video began with shots showing the complex on the march. Two KamAZ truck tractors with special semi-trailers, the appearance of which did not in any way indicate the internal equipment, were moving along the highway. Further, they demonstrated the process of deploying the complex to a position in which at least five vehicles and trailers with various equipment, including communication and control facilities, were involved. The spectators were also shown the workstations of the calculation, equipped with liquid crystal monitors and control panels.

Finally, the video showed the actual laser installation of a new type. It is located at the aft end of one of the vans, which has hydraulic jacks for leveling, and is protected by a retractable roof. A U-shaped support is installed on the platform inside the van, on which a swinging block is placed. On one of the ends of a rather large casing there is a large emitter device with a movable protective cover, as well as a pair of optical devices of a characteristic tubular shape. Guidance in two planes is carried out by rotating the swinging block on the support and changing the position of the emitter, which was shown in the video.

At the same time, neither the video nor the accompanying speech of the president contained any specific data on the purpose, technical characteristics or features of the operation of the complex. However, this fact only contributed to the emergence of a number of versions and assumptions that could hardly have appeared with the timely publication of official information.

According to one of the most widespread opinions, the Peresvet laser combat complex is intended for use as part of air defense. The available equipment, obviously, allows him to find and take on the tracking of air targets, and then attack them with a laser beam. A high-power luminous flux is capable, at least, of disrupting the operation of the enemy's optoelectronic systems or even disabling them altogether.

In addition, in the presence of a high-power emitter, the combat complex is capable of damaging not only optics, but also structural elements of aircraft or their weapons. In the latter case, the beam must literally burn through the body of the target, and then damage its internal equipment or provoke the detonation of warheads.

Such capabilities can be used to combat attack aircraft, unmanned aerial vehicles or aircraft weapons - in general, with any targets equipped with optics or having melting structural elements. The newest complex "Peresvet", most likely, turns out to be the first domestic real result of work in this area - and the first air defense laser that entered the troops.

A few days ago, the Deputy Defense Minister pointed out that the Peresvet system includes several vehicles, and this may interfere with its display at the parade. Such features of the complex have become known since the day of the first announcement. So, a demo video showed that there is another vehicle in the firing position next to the combat laser carrier semitrailer, and both components of the complex are connected to each other by numerous cables. Most likely, the second car of "Peresvet" carries autonomous means of power supply.

To obtain high technical and combat characteristics, a combat laser needs appropriate power supply. Therefore, the generator of the required power may simply not fit in one semitrailer with a laser installation. It should be noted that in the recent past a version was expressed about the use of a promising nuclear power plant as part of the "Peresvet" complex. For all its strangeness and ambiguity, such an assumption fully justifies the presence of a separate carrier of energy supply means.

In a recent interview, Deputy Defense Minister Yuri Borisov indicated that the defense industry is currently modernizing the Peresvet system, and the result of this work may be an increase in operational characteristics by reducing the number of service vehicles. Such tasks, among other things, can be solved by creating "combined" machines and semitrailers carrying several systems at once, while located on different carriers. In particular, an operator's cabin and a laser installation can be located on a common chassis.

According to official data, a number of Peresvet complexes have already been delivered to the troops and are in operation. In parallel, modernization is underway aimed at improving the main characteristics and ease of use. The army has already received a fundamentally new weapon, which will become even better in the foreseeable future. And besides, after the upcoming update, which will take the next few years, the laser combat complex will be able to get into a mechanized convoy and pass through Red Square. It is hoped that new interesting information about the Peresvet project will appear before the updated complexes can take part in the parade.
